Output 21db5611c0888871986139aad9f52d4a3b0b01354cfa1e61bf11ffecd619e37b:3

value
5774852
script pubkey
OP_0 OP_PUSHBYTES_20 55868977c90789e932cec013170fda7f65654dc8
address
bc1q2krgja7fq7y7jvkwcqf3wr760ajk2nwgcwsh3u
transaction
21db5611c0888871986139aad9f52d4a3b0b01354cfa1e61bf11ffecd619e37b
spent
true